Comprehending Robotic Vacuums
Robotic vacuums are automated cleaning devices geared up with sensors, brushes, and suction systems that permit them to browse through a home, identify dirt, and clean numerous surfaces without human intervention. These machines can effectively clean carpets, hardwood floors, and tiles while avoiding barriers and falling down stairs.

Do robotic vacuums actually tidy along with traditional vacuums?
While robotic vacuums are effective for daily cleaning, traditional vacuums tend to use much deeper cleaning for carpets and larger messes. Using both enters tandem can offer ideal cleanliness.
2. Can robotic vacuums deal with carpets?
Yes, most robotic vacuums are created to navigate and clean various surface areas, including carpets. However, the effectiveness might differ based on the model’s suction power.
3. How typically should I run my robotic vacuum?
Running the vacuum day-to-day or every other day can ensure constant maintenance of clean floorings. However, this depends on home needs, animal shedding, and foot traffic.
4. Are robotic vacuums loud?
Robotic vacuums are usually quieter than conventional vacuums, but sound levels vary by model. Inspecting user evaluations can provide insight into particular product sound levels.
5. How do I maintain my robotic vacuum?
Regular upkeep includes clearing the dustbin, cleaning the brushes and sensing units, and occasionally checking for firmware updates to boost efficiency.
